From 9240a638545d8ddf462514809a4657b2cac396d9 Mon Sep 17 00:00:00 2001 From: michel Date: Mon, 6 May 2024 15:07:44 +0200 Subject: [PATCH 1/2] fixed URL params and secret token for gh CLI --- .github/workflows/reusable-add-reviewers-to-pr.yml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/reusable-add-reviewers-to-pr.yml b/.github/workflows/reusable-add-reviewers-to-pr.yml index e7591ed..64103da 100644 --- a/.github/workflows/reusable-add-reviewers-to-pr.yml +++ b/.github/workflows/reusable-add-reviewers-to-pr.yml @@ -31,11 +31,13 @@ jobs: pull-requests: write steps: - id: get-members + env: + GH_TOKEN: ${{ secrets.token }} run: | DATA=$(gh api \ -H "Accept: application/vnd.github+json" \ -H "X-GitHub-Api-Version: 2022-11-28" \ - /orgs/${{ github.repository_owner }}/teams/${{ inputs.team-slug }}/members?role=maintainer&per_page=100 \ + /orgs/${{ github.repository_owner }}/teams/${{ inputs.team-slug }}/members&role=maintainer?per_page=100 \ | jq 'reduce inputs as $i (.; . += $i)') \ echo "data=$DATA" >> $GITHUB_OUTPUT From ac9519a2ec722458e088819e69170b76e6f47e53 Mon Sep 17 00:00:00 2001 From: michel Date: Mon, 6 May 2024 15:11:45 +0200 Subject: [PATCH 2/2] removed params altogether --- .github/workflows/reusable-add-reviewers-to-pr.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.github/workflows/reusable-add-reviewers-to-pr.yml b/.github/workflows/reusable-add-reviewers-to-pr.yml index 64103da..b4e4037 100644 --- a/.github/workflows/reusable-add-reviewers-to-pr.yml +++ b/.github/workflows/reusable-add-reviewers-to-pr.yml @@ -37,7 +37,7 @@ jobs: DATA=$(gh api \ -H "Accept: application/vnd.github+json" \ -H "X-GitHub-Api-Version: 2022-11-28" \ - /orgs/${{ github.repository_owner }}/teams/${{ inputs.team-slug }}/members&role=maintainer?per_page=100 \ + /orgs/${{ github.repository_owner }}/teams/${{ inputs.team-slug }}/members \ | jq 'reduce inputs as $i (.; . += $i)') \ echo "data=$DATA" >> $GITHUB_OUTPUT